    Boy found murdered in Njoro

    The body of a 14-year-old boy was found on the roadside after his murder in Njoro, Nakuru County.

    Police said the body was discovered on Monday November 10, 2025, a day after he went missing.

    The boy had gone missing on Sunday after he left a local church in Jordan area, his family said.

    Come Monday morning, his body was found lying in a pool of blood with deep cuts in the neck. Police said blood was oozing from his anus. A white cap and green belt that were stained by blood lay next to the body, police said.

    The motive of the murder was not immediately known. The body was moved to the mortuary pending an autopsy and investigations. No arrest has been made so far.

    In the same area, two men were lynched over claims of a sodomy case that had been reported in the area.

    Police moved the bodies to the mortuary pending an autopsy and investigations.

    Elsewhere in Rumuruti, Laikipia County, a 39-year-old man drowned in a dam as he was fishing.

    The incident happened on Monday November 10, 2025 as John Mbugua was busy fishing at Limunga Community Dam.

    His son reported the father had slid and drowned prompting the search for the body on Monday evening in vain.

    The body was later retrieved, police said.

    In Rhamu, Mandera County, police recovered 700 rolls of bhang and three kilos of the same drug that had not been processed in a raid at a house after a shooting incident.

    The raid was prompted by a gunshot that was heard from the house. Neighbours called police after hearing the gunshot and when the team arrived at the scene they found the house locked.

    It was then that they broke in and recovered the narcotics drugs with a pair of military boots, a jungle uniform and an unregistered motorcycle. A spent cartridge of 7.62 by 51 mm was found in the house.

    Police said they are investigating the incident and the recovered exhibits were moved to the local station for safe keeping.
